vue-awesome-swiper组件不能自动播放和导航器小圆点不显示问题

from:

https://blog.csdn.net/osdfhv/article/details/79062427

<template>
  <div class="swiper-container">
    <div class="swiper-wrapper">
      <swiper :options="swiperOption" ref="mySwiper">
        <!-- 幻灯内容 -->
        <swiper-slide :key="i" v-for="(str, i) in bannerList">
          <img :src="str.picUrl" style="height:100%"/>
        </swiper-slide>
        <!-- 以下控件元素均为可选 -->
        <div class="swiper-pagination" slot="pagination"></div>
      </swiper>
    </div>
  </div>
</template>

<script type="text/ecmascript-6">

  import { swiper, swiperSlide } from ‘vue-awesome-swiper‘

  export default {
    props: [‘bannerList‘],
    data () {
      return {
        data: {},
        swiperOption: {
          // 所有配置均为可选(同Swiper配置)
          initialSlide: 0,
          pagination:‘.swiper-pagination‘,//这里修改
          // pagination: {
          //  el: ‘.swiper-pagination‘
          // },
          loop: true,
          speed: 400,
          direction: ‘horizontal‘,
          paginationClickable: true,
          mousewheelControl: true,
          autoplay: 1000,//这里修改
          //autoplay: true,
          autoplayDisableOnInteraction: false,
          observer: true,
          observeParents: true,
          debugger: true,
          onTransitionStart (swiper) {
            console.log(swiper)
          }
        }
      }
    },
    mounted () {
      // 这边就可以使用swiper这个对象去使用swiper官网中的那些方法
      this.swiper.slideTo(1, 1000, false)
    },
    computed: {
      swiper () {
        return this.$refs.mySwiper.swiper
      }
    },
    components: {
      swiper,
      swiperSlide
    }
  }
</script>

<style lang="stylus" rel="stylesheet/stylus">
  .swiper-container {
    width: 100%
    height: 10rem
    .swiper-wrapper {
      width: 100%
      height: 100%
    }
    .swiper-slide {
      background-position: center;
      background-size: cover;
      width: 100%
      height: 100%
      img {
        width: 100%
        height: 100%
      }
    }
  }
</style>

  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• 7
  • 8
  • 9
  • 10
  • 11
  • 12
  • 13
  • 14
  • 15
  • 16
  • 17
  • 18
  • 19
  • 20
  • 21
  • 22
  • 23
  • 24
  • 25
  • 26
  • 27
  • 28
  • 29
  • 30
  • 31
  • 32
  • 33
  • 34
  • 35
  • 36
  • 37
  • 38
  • 39
  • 40
  • 41
  • 42
  • 43
  • 44
  • 45
  • 46
  • 47
  • 48
  • 49
  • 50
  • 51
  • 52
  • 53
  • 54
  • 55
  • 56
  • 57
  • 58
  • 59
  • 60
  • 61
  • 62
  • 63
  • 64
  • 65
  • 66
  • 67
  • 68
  • 69
  • 70
  • 71
  • 72
  • 73
  • 74
  • 75
  • 76
  • 77
  • 78
  • 79
  • 80
  • 81
  • 82
  • 83
  • 84
  • 85

结果发现:不能自动轮播和导航器小圆点不显示

原文地址:https://www.cnblogs.com/94cool/p/9652904.html

时间: 2024-10-15 01:25:05

vue-awesome-swiper组件不能自动播放和导航器小圆点不显示问题的相关文章

swf自动播放时如何全屏全部显示

在QQ Show里面看到一个很可爱的挂件,很想把它弄下来.弄下来的方法很简单,繁峙县粮食局直接去网页缓存文件里面找.找到了之后,按下面的方法插入到网页中: 1 <object height="100%" width="100%" border="0" class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000"codebase="http://download.mac

自动生成轮播图小圆点

原文地址:https://www.cnblogs.com/dylAlex/p/9503420.html

Vue.js说说组件

什么是组件:组件是Vue.js最强大的功能之一.组件可以扩展HTML元素,封装可重用的代码.在较高层面上,组件是自定义的元素,Vue.js的编译器为它添加特殊功能.在有些情况下,组件也可以是原生HTML元素的形式,以is特性扩展. 如何注册组件? 需要使用Vue.extend方法创建一个组件,然后使用Vue.component方法注册组件.Vue.extend方法格式如下: var MyComponent = Vue.extend({ // 选项...后面再介绍 }) 如果想要其他地方使用这个创

vue单文件组件的构建

在很多Vue项目中,我们使用 Vue.component 来定义全局组件,这种方式在很多中小规模的项目中运作的很好. 但当在更复杂的项目中,就有了很大的弊端. 我们就可以用文件扩展名 .vue的单文件组件来解决这些问题. 我们建议你参考 webpack-simple ,只要遵循指示,你就能很快的运行一个用到 .vue 组件 . 这是vue-cli的项目模板. npm install -g vue-cli vue init webpack-simple my-project cd my-proje

webpack入坑之旅(五)加载vue单文件组件

这是一系列文章,此系列所有的练习都存在了我的github仓库中vue-webpack,在本人有了新的理解与认识之后,会对文章有不定时的更正与更新.下面是目前完成的列表: webpack入坑之旅(一)不是开始的开始 webpack入坑之旅(二)loader入门 webpack入坑之旅(三)webpack.config入门 webpack入坑之旅(四)扬帆起航 webpack入坑之旅(五)加载vue单文件组件 webpack入坑之旅(六)配合vue-router实现SPA 需要什么? 在经过前面的四

如何自动播放光盘、解决win7电脑不能播放光盘

如何设置光盘自动播放.允许光盘自动运行呢? 在使用电脑光驱播放光盘文件的时候,经常出现的一个问题是,光驱不能自动播放光盘,但是打开光盘的文件手动操作没有任何问题,这给使用造成了很多麻烦.那么,如何让光盘自动播放呢? 究其原因,光驱不能播放光盘的原因有很多种,但是总结起来不外乎以下几种: 1.杀毒软件.电脑安全软件的阻止.由于现在很多光盘病毒.U盘病毒都是通过自动播放来传播的,因此处于电脑安全保护的需要,一些杀毒软件.电脑安全软件纷纷阻止光盘自动播放: 2.操作系统自身的限制.尤其是win7及其以

Vue自己写组件——Demo详细步骤

公司近期发力,同时开了四五个大项目,并且都是用Vue来做的,我很荣幸的被分到了写项目公用模块的组,所以需要将公用的部分提取成组件的形式,供几个项目共同使用,下面详细讲一下写Vue组件的具体步骤. 一.创建组件文件 假如几个项目共用一个头部组件header,我们先建立所需要的文件:header.vue 存放header的模板等内容,index.js 是编写header组件的js文件 二.编写组件模板文件 //这里是header.vue文件<template> <div class=&quo

vue的动画组件(transition)

当插入或删除包含在 transition 组件中的元素时,Vue 将会做以下处理: 自动嗅探目标元素是否应用了 CSS 过渡或动画,如果是,在恰当的时机添加/删除 CSS 类名. v-enter: 定义进入过渡的开始状态.在元素被插入时生效,在下一个帧移除.v-enter-active: 定义过渡的状态.在元素整个过渡过程中作用,在元素被插入时生效,在 transition/animation 完成之后移除. 这个类可以被用来定义过渡的过程时间,延迟和曲线函数.v-enter-to: 2.1.8

取消Windows操作系统中&quot;自动播放&quot;

在Windows操作系统中,当将移动硬盘插入计算机时会出现"自动播放"的窗口,怎么不让它出现呢?下面以Windows 7为例给大家总结一下: 1.点击快捷键"Win + R"; 2.在输入框中输入"gpedit.msc",然后点击"确定",如下图: 3.点击展开上图"管理模板",如下图: 4.点击展开上图"Windows 组件",如下图: 5.在上图"Windows 组件&qu